Analysis

In 2025, labor force participation rate, male (% of male population ages 15+) in Republic of Moldova stood at 72.2%.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 0.1% on the previous year and up 1.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, labor force participation rate, male (% of male population ages 15+) in Republic of Moldova peaked at 74.8% in 2021 and was at its lowest, 54.6%, in 2005.

Republic of Moldova ranks 69th of 187 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 36 years of available data.

Labor force participation rate, male (% of male population ages 15+) in Republic of Moldova, year by year

Annual values for Labor force participation rate, male (% of male population ages 15+) (modeled ILO estimate) in Republic of Moldova, 1990 to 2025.
Year Value Change
1990 62.9%
1991 63.2% +0.5%
1992 63.5% +0.4%
1993 63.6% +0.2%
1994 63.7% +0.2%
1995 63.7% -0.0%
1996 63.9% +0.3%
1997 63.8% -0.1%
1998 64.1% +0.4%
1999 64.2% +0.2%
2000 64.1% -0.1%
2001 61.7% -3.7%
2002 60.1% -2.6%
2003 58.6% -2.4%
2004 55.8% -4.9%
2005 54.6% -2.1%
2006 59.1% +8.3%
2007 58.8% -0.5%
2008 60.0% +2.0%
2009 61.6% +2.6%
2010 64.2% +4.2%
2011 64.4% +0.4%
2012 64.2% -0.3%
2013 64.8% +1.0%
2014 69.3% +6.9%
2015 71.2% +2.6%
2016 71.1% -0.1%
2017 69.4% -2.3%
2018 67.8% -2.3%
2019 70.5% +4.0%
2020 71.6% +1.5%
2021 74.8% +4.4%
2022 73.7% -1.4%
2023 71.7% -2.8%
2024 72.1% +0.6%
2025 72.2% +0.1%

Labor force participation rate is the proportion of the population ages 15 and older that is economically active: all people who supply labor for the production of goods and services during a specified period.
